Silent spring is a book that is a transformation in the field of environment and public health. In this book, Rachel Carson provides a different vision of the wide use of pesticides and chemicals in agriculture and industry and how it negatively affects normal life, specifically on birds, fish and wildlife. Carson warns of the long -term effects of these chemicals on the environment and general health, and accurately display how these substances enter and pollute the food chain and impact this on people. This book was first published in 1962 but still has a strong impact today. This book is one of the main pillars in the modern environment movement and helped to encourage people to improve the environmental preservation and awareness of the environmental impact of their daily activities.
